@Venlicon I stumbled across an article that answers some of your questions. They recommend going gently for one week after microdermabrasion ≠ no retinol or vitamin C and a ton of other things. It doesn’t mention LEDs. My own LED tool’s manual recommends doing a three minute patch test on the forearm. If it turns red and lasts for more than 2 hours, it means the skin is sensitive to light.

https://www.heydayskincare.com/page...7~a6d47578-f889-4a67-97d6-a5926c825391~63k5mc

Sensitivity, I discovered, also switches if you have a monthly hormone cycle. Something that works one week isn’t guaranteed to have the same results the next week. This is turning into quite the learning experience for me 👀

And for any new posters popping into the thread my top tip with devices is to think long and hard about where they could slot into your routine otherwise they'll just sit there gathering dust. Sounds obvious, I know, but I really regret getting an LED mask that takes 20 minutes as it's boring and hard to find the time to fit into my day. Whereas I know some others love that the 10 minutes of the Current Body mask is a bit of quiet time. Similarly, I don't find the NuFace a bore as it's 'active' and not just me lying there doing nothing. But some others find it a chore
